Cable Knit Beanie
One classic and stylish option for a men’s hat is the cable knit beanie. With its intricate cable stitch pattern, this hat adds both warmth and texture to any winter outfit.
The cable knit beanie is a versatile accessory that can be worn in various ways. Whether you’re going for a casual or more formal look, this hat is a great choice. It pairs well with a range of outfits, from jeans and a sweater to a suit and coat.
When knitting a cable knit beanie, it’s important to choose the right yarn and needle size. A bulky or chunky weight yarn is usually ideal for this type of hat, as it creates a sturdy and warm fabric. As for needle size, a size 8 or 9 (5 or 5.5 mm) circular needle is commonly used to achieve the right gauge.
There are many different cable stitch patterns that can be used for a beanie, giving you the opportunity to personalize your hat. You could opt for a classic 4-stitch cable or try something more intricate like a honeycomb or horseshoe cable. The pattern you choose will depend on your skill level and the look you want to achieve.

Bobble Stitch Hat
The bobble stitch hat is a classic and timeless accessory for men. This knitting pattern creates a hat with a textured surface, thanks to the bobble stitches, which are small, raised bumps. This hat is not only stylish but also warm and comfortable, making it perfect for the colder months.
To knit this bobble stitch hat, you will need medium-weight yarn and circular knitting needles. The pattern begins with ribbing at the brim, which gives the hat a snug fit. Then, you will transition to the main body of the hat, where the bobble stitches are created. The bobbles are made by knitting multiple stitches into one stitch and then decreasing them back down, resulting in a rounded, raised bump.

Earflap Trapper Hat

The Earflap Trapper Hat is a classic style that provides both warmth and style. The hat features earflaps that can be tied up or left down to protect the ears from chilly winds. It also has a cozy brim that can be flipped up for a different look. This hat is perfect for outdoor activities in cold weather, such as hiking or skiing.
When knitting an Earflap Trapper Hat, it is important to choose a warm and durable yarn. Wool or acrylic blends are popular choices for this type of hat, as they provide excellent insulation. The pattern usually calls for circular needles and double-pointed needles for the brim and earflaps. Some patterns also include a lining for added warmth.
To create the earflaps, you will need to pick up stitches along the sides of the hat and then knit them in a ribbing pattern. The length of the earflaps can vary depending on personal preference, but they should be long enough to cover the ears. They are usually tied with strings or buttons to keep them secure.
The brim of the Earflap Trapper Hat can be knit in a ribbing or garter stitch pattern to provide a snug fit. It can be flipped up for a different look or left down to provide extra warmth. Some patterns also include a decorative band or pattern on the brim for added style.

Basketweave Hat

The Basketweave Hat is a classic and timeless accessory that adds a touch of sophistication to any men’s wardrobe. Knit with a basketweave stitch pattern, this hat features a textured design that is both visually appealing and warm. It is the perfect project for intermediate knitters looking to challenge their skills and create a stylish hat.
Materials:
- Worsted weight yarn
- Size 8 (5mm) double-pointed needles or circular needles
- Stitch marker
- Tapestry needle
Instructions:
- Cast on 88 stitches.
- Place a stitch marker to mark the beginning of the round.
- Work in a K2, P2 ribbing for 2 inches.
- Switch to the basketweave stitch pattern:
- Row 1: *K4, P4* repeat to end of round.
- Row 2: *P4, K4* repeat to end of round.
- Rows 3-8: Repeat rows 1 and 2, three more times.
- Repeat rows 1-8: Continue in the basketweave stitch pattern until the hat measures 7 inches from the cast on edge.
- Decrease rounds:
- Round 1: *K2, K2tog* repeat to end of round.
- Round 2: Knit all stitches.
- Round 3: *K1, K2tog* repeat to end of round.
- Round 4: Knit all stitches.
- Round 5: *K2tog* repeat to end of round.
- Cut yarn, leaving a long tail. Thread the tail through the tapestry needle and slip the needle through the remaining stitches, removing them from the needles. Pull tight to close the top of the hat.
- Weave in any loose ends and block the hat to shape.
